Poker chips are numbered \(\$ 1, \$ 5, \$ 10, \$ 20\), and \(\$ 50\). Four chips are numbered \(\$ 1\). Two chips are numbered \(\$ 5\). Two chips are numbered \(\$ 10\). One chip is numbered \(\$ 20\). One chip is numbered \(\$ 50\). If one chip is selected at random, find the expected value of the chip.
